Dianne Wiest (born March 28, 1948) is an American actress.[1] Her movies include Edward Scissorhands in 1990. She has won two Emmy Awards and two Academy Awards.[2] She was also in other movies, including Footloose and Parenthood. Wiest was born in Kansas City, Missouri.[3]
